~ это пробелы.
1)
for i in range(1,10+1): //цикл от 1 до 10 включительно
print(i)
2)
for i in range(10,0,-1): //цикл от 10 до 1 включительно
print(i)
3)
for i in range(2,10+1): //цикл от 2 до 10 включительно
if i%2==0:
print(i)
4)
for i in range(1,16+1): //цикл от 1 до 16 включительно
if i%2==1:
print(i)
5)
summ=0 //переменная для хранения суммы
for i in range(1,50+1): //цикл от 1 до 50 включительно
summ+=i
print(summ)
6)
n=int(input())
summ=0
for i in range(1,n+1): //цикл от 1 до n включительно
summ+=i
print(summ)
7)
//не знаю как циклом, но вот проще
print(len(input()))
8)
n=int(input())
for i in range(len(str(n))):
print(n%10)
n//=10
Всё. Можно лучший ответ?
По законам комбинаторики, 243.
На первое место последовательности может встать одна из трёх цифр (3 варианта)
На второе место при каждом варианте постановки на первое место получаются ещё три варианта. Уже 3*3 варианта. И так далее. На каждое место в комбинации возможно по три варианта, а всего мест пять. Число вариантов равно числу 3 в пятой степени или 243